| 1 | An overview of design for CSNS/RCS and beam transport显示文摘The China Spallation Neutron Source (CSNS) is the first accelerator-based pulsed neutron source in China. Its accelerators are made up of an 80 MeV H- linac, a Rapid Cycling Synchrotron (RCS) and two beam transport lines. RCS accumulates and accelerates protons to the design energy of 1.6 GeV, and extracts high energy beam to strike the target. The overview of RCS is presented, and the key problems of the physics design are discussed. The two beam transport lines, from linac to RCS and from RCS to the target, are also introduced. | WANG Sheng AN YuWen FANG ShouXian HUANG Nan LIU WeiBin LIU YuDong QIN Qing QIU Jing WANG Na XU Gang XU ShouYan YU ChengHui | 2011 | Science China(Physics,Mechanics & Astronomy)2011,54,S2: | 11 |

| 3 | Proteasomal and lysosomal degradation for specific and durable suppression of immunotherapeutic targets显示文摘Cancer immunotherapy harness the body's immune system to eliminate cancer,by using a broad panel of soluble and membrane proteins as therapeutic targets.Immunosuppression signaling mediated by ligand-receptor interaction may be blocked by monoclonal antibodies,but because of repopulation of the membranevia intracellular organelles,targets must be eliminated in whole cells.Targeted protein degradation,as exemplified in proteolysis targeting chimera(PROTAC)studies,is a promising strategy for selective inhibition of target proteins.The recently reported use of lysosomal targeting molecules to eliminate immune checkpoint proteins has paved the way for targeted degradation of membrane proteins as crucial anti-cancer targets.Further studies on these molecules'modes of action,target-binding'warheads',lysosomal sorting signals,and linker design should facilitate their rational design.Modifications and derivatives may improve their cell-penetrating ability and thein vivo stability of these pro-drugs.These studies suggest the promise of alternative strategies for cancer immunotherapy,with the aim of achieving more potent and durable suppression of tumor growth.Here,the successes and limitations of antibody inhibitorsin cancer immunotherapy,as well as research progress on PROTAC-and lysosomal-dependent degradation of target proteins,are reviewed. | Yungang Wang Shouyan Deng Jie Xu | 2020 | Cancer Biology & Medicine2020,17,3: | 1 |
| 4 | The development of perturbation model for fringe field in Open XAL and its application in beam commissioning of CSNS显示文摘Background The China Spallation Neutron Source(CSNS)accelerator employs Open XAL as the control software in beam commissioning.The main magnets of CSNS/RCS have serious fringe field effect;however,there is not corresponding model for fringe field in Open XAL.Purpose The purpose is to develop a suitable model for fringe field and append to the online model of Open XAL.Methods On the basis of the requirements of beam commissioning and model features of Open XAL,a perturbation model was developed to correct the effect of fringe field.Results The comparison of the parameters calculated by slice model with the values obtained from Open XAL with perturbation model showed the validity of the model.Furthermore,with the response matrix method,the values obtained from Open XAL with perturbation model were very close to the measured response matrices,which showed the accuracy of the model.Conclusion The perturbation model is effective for correcting the fringe field effect in Open XAL. | Xiaohan Lu Jianliang Chen Shouyan Xu Ming-Yang Huang Yuwen An Sheng Wang | 2018 | Radiation Detection Technology and Methods2018,2,2: | 1 |

| 6 | Enhancer RNAs: A missing regulatory layer in gene transcription显示文摘Enhancers and super-enhancers exert indispensable roles in maintaining cell identity through spatiotemporally regulating gene transcription.Meanwhile,active enhancers and super-enhancers also produce transcripts termed enhancer RNAs(eRNAs) from their DNA elements.Although enhancers have been identified for more than 30 years,widespread transcription from enhancers are just discovered by genome-wide sequencing and considered as the key to understand longstanding questions in gene transcription.RNA-transcribed enhancers are marked by histone modifications such as H3K4m1/2 and H3K27Ac,and enriched with transcription regulatory factors such as LDTFs,P300,CBP,BRD4 and MED1.Those regulatory factors might constitute a Mega-Trans-like complex to potently activate enhancers.Compared to mRNAs,eRNAs are quite unstable and play roles at local.Functionally,it has been shown that e RNAs promote formation of enhancer-promoter loops.Several studies also demonstrated that eRNAs help the binding of RNA polymerase II(RNAPII) or transition of paused RNAPII by de-association of the negative elongation factor(NELF) complex.Nevertheless,these proposed mechanisms are not universally accepted and still under controversy.Here,we comprehensively summarize the reported findings and make perspectives for future exploration.We also believe that super-enhancer derived RNAs(seRNAs) might be informative to understand the nature of super-enhancers. | Renfang Mao Yuanyuan Wu Yue Ming Yuanpei Xu Shouyan Wang Xia Chen Xiaoying Wang Yihui Fan | 2019 | Science China(Life Sciences)2019,62,7: | 1 |
| 7 | Initial experience of laparoendoscopic single-site radical prostatectomy with a novel purpose-built robotic system显示文摘Objective This prospective single-arm clinical trial aimed to evaluated the feasibility and safety of the application of the SHURUI system(Beijing Surgerii Technology Co.,Ltd.,Beijing,China),a novel purpose-built robotic system,in single-port robotic radical prostatectomy.Methods Sixteen patients diagnosed with prostate cancer were prospectively enrolled in and underwent robotic radical prostatectomy from October 2021 to August 2022 by the SHURUI single-port robotic surgical system.The demographic and baseline data,surgical,oncological,and functional outcomes as well as follow-up data were recorded.Results The mean operative time was 226.3(standard deviation[SD]52.0)min,and the mean console time was 183.4(SD 48.3)min,with the mean estimated blood loss of 116.3(SD 90.0)mL.The mean length of postoperative hospital stay was 4.50(SD 0.97)days.Two patients had postoperative complications(Clavien-Dindo Grade II),and both patients improved after conservative treatment.All patients’postoperative prostate-specific antigen levels decreased to below 0.2 ng/mL 1 month after discharge.The mean prostate-specific antigen level further decreased to a mean of 0.0219(SD 0.0641)ng/mL 6 months after surgery.Thirty days postoperatively,12 out of 16 patients reported using no more than one urinary pad per day,and all patients reported satisfactory urinary control without the need for pads 6 months after surgery.Conclusion The SHURUI system is safe and feasible in performing radical prostatectomy via both transperitoneal and extraperitoneal approaches.Tumor control and urinary continence were satisfying for patients enrolled in.The next phase involves conducting a large-scale,multicenter randomized controlled trial to thoroughly assess the effectiveness and safety of the new technology in a broader population. | Zheng Wang Chao Zhang Chengwu Xiao Yang Wang Yu Fang Baohua Zhu Shouyan Tang Xiaofeng Wu Hong Xu Yi Zhou Lingfen Wu Zhenjie Wu Bo Yang Yi He Yi Liu Linhui Wang | 2023 | Asian Journal of Urology2023,10,4: | 0 |
| 8 | Effects of Imidapril on Venous Blood Gas Values in Broiler Chickens Exposed to Low Ambient Temperature显示文摘ObjectiveThis study was designed to evaluate the effects of imidapril on blood gas parameters in broiler chickens. MethodTwenty-four chickens were randomly divided into three groups (n=8), control group, low temperature group and imidapril group. Chickens in low temperature group and imidapril group were exposed to low ambient temperature (12-18 ℃) from age at 14 d to 45 d, whereas the control group was exposed to 24-30 ℃; chickens in imidapril group were gavaged with imidapril (3 mg/kg) once daily for 30 d. At age of 45 d, blood was taken from wing vein and blood gas parameters were evaluated by blood gas analyzer in Luoyang Central Hospital Affiliated to Zhengzhou University. ResultImidapril significantly increased hematocrit (HCT) and total hemoglobin content (T HBC ) and blood Na concentration in broiler chickens exposed to low ambient temperature. No significant differences were observed in pH, P CO 2 , P O 2 , K + , Ca 2+ , HCO 3-, HCO 3std , T CO 2 , BE and SO 2c . ConclusionImidapril increases hematocrit, total hemoglobin content and blood Na + concentration in chickens exposed to low ambient temperature. | Xueqin HAO Meng LI Shouyan ZHANG Yongshu WANG Tongwen SUN | 2013 | Agricultural Science & Technology2013,14,7: | 0 |
| 9 | Numerical study on the role of microwave-metal discharge in microwave pyrolysis of WPCBs显示文摘As a promising green technology,microwave heating is highlighted by its high efficiency and low consumption,especially in the fast pyrolysis treatment for e-waste recycling.Electric discharge induced by microwave-metal interaction plays a significant role in the process,and its contribution to heat generation is,however,always hard to define qualitatively through direct experiments.In this simulation,a microwave heating model featuring the pulsed microwave-metal(MW-m)discharge was designed in multi-dimensions,using COMSOL Multiphysics software,to emphatically probe the depth and extent of the hot-spot effect as well as its auxo-action on the pyrolysis process of waste printed circuit boards(WPCBs).The energy loss generated by MW-m discharge was added into the models in the form of a built-in fluctuating heat source,and it is found that at a relatively low microwave energy-to-heat conversion rate(31.5%,220.5 W),due to the unique thermal effect of microwave-metal discharge,it can achieve an ideal pyrolysis effect.Based on the results,the instantaneous heat by discharge is generated in the similar trend of radiation pulses,and the local temperature of discharge spots can reach more than 2000 K the instant the discharge occurs,shortening the overall pyrolysis from dozens of minutes to around 200 s. | Zhenyu Jiang Jing Sun Wenlong Wang Huacheng Zhu Jingwei Li Zhanlong Song Xiqiang Zhao Yanpeng Mao Shouyan Chen | 2021 | Waste Disposal and Sustainable Energy2021,3,3: | 0 |
| 10 | Residual orbit of BC bump for CSNS/RCS显示文摘Background In a beam cycle,there is a chicane bump(BC bump)in the injection region of the China Spallation Neutron Source(CSNS).It is a core part of the injection system and the important guarantee that the Linac beam injecting into the rapid cycling synchrotron(RCS).During the beam commissioning,the residual orbit of BC bump,i.e.,the closed-orbit distortion(COD)due to the imperfect BC bump,was an important problem which can affect the orbit correction and beam loss control of the RCS.Purpose The purpose is to develop a suitable method to judge and correct the residual orbit of BC bump.Methods According to the physics design,there is no residual orbit of BC bump in theory.However,if the residual orbit of BC bump exists in the actual operation,the circular beam orbit outside the injection region would be affected.By comparing the circular beam orbit outside the BC bump region in theory and that is measured in the actual operation,whether the residual orbit of BC bump exists can be judged.By using the three auxiliary windings of BC magnets,the residual orbit of BC bump can be corrected.Results The numerical simulation results showed that the measurement and correction methods had worked well and they can be applied to the beam commissioning of CSNS/RCS.The measurement results in the machine study showed that the residual orbit of BC bump is not large and can be reduced by the three auxiliary windings of BC magnets.Conclusion The methods to judge and correct the residual orbit of BC bump worked well and had been applied to the beam commissioning of CSNS/RCS. | Ming-Yang Huang Sheng Wang Shouyan Xu | 2019 | Radiation Detection Technology and Methods2019,3,3: | 0 |
